5 Armored Car Services for Deposits Who is your current provider for Armored Carrier services? Regarding Scope of Services, Item 12: What company is the City s current armored car carrier? Does the armored carrier pick up both cash and checks or are checks picked up separately by a courier? Where are the daily estimated $10,000 in cash and $200,000 in checks delivered for processing? Are they delivered to a branch of the current financial institution? How many checks are included in the $200,000 deposited daily? Answer: Garda Transport picks up both cash and checks. The daily deposits are delivered to Wells Fargo Cash Vault, who is contracted through our current bank. The number of checks deposited daily varies. The average number of checks per day is 415 based on our Account Analysis Statement average of 8,700 per month. Please describe armored carrier and courier services. Days per week, locations, time of pickup, etc. What are the pick-up locations for Armored Carrier? For Courier? Who is your current provider for Courier services? What is the Courier being utilized for? Answer: We have approximately 8 to 10 deposit bags picked up daily in the afternoon by Garda Transport at 156 S. Broadway, Suite 114, Turlock, in the Finance Department. This includes approximately two from each department that receive customer payments. For each department, one deposit bag is for cash and the other is for checks. Our Courier Service is Tri Cor. They pick up drop box payments daily at the City s drop box in front of Turlock Irrigation District offices at 333 E. Canal Dr., Turlock and send them to our lockbox processor on a daily basis for processing. Are cash and checks being processed by Armored Carrier Vault Services or the Bank? Answer: Armored Carrier Vault Services. How often is cash deposited? Answer: Daily. Question #12 - What volume of Currency vs. Coin is included in the $10,000 deposited daily? How is the coin deposited? Standard bag, Mixed bag, small loose amounts? The volume on the Bid sheet states monthly volume of $100, please clarify? Answer: The $10,000 volume is collected by Armored Carrier Service and the fee for counting this deposit is part of the Armored Car Cash Vault Service fee. The $100 monthly volume is an average for the year of currency and coin that is physically taken to the bank for deposit, which does not occur very often. It is on our current rate sheet and we would like a quote for this service should we need it. Lockbox Services Who does the City currently use for Lockbox processing? Answer: Westamerica Bank, our current bank. What type of payments are being sent to the lockbox? Answer: Utility payments. What city is your current lockbox located? What is your current collection point? Where is the current lockbox PO Box located? Answer: Suisun City. Would you be opposed to having a collection point in Pasadena, CA? Answer: No. Do you have a preference on where the collection point (P.O. Box) is located? Answer: No. Question #21 Would the City require using the existing lockbox address in effect today. Would the City be acceptable to a lockbox in another City? Answer: We would not require using the same lockbox in effect today and would be open to a lockbox in another city. Do you utilize coupons with MICR encoding? Answer: No. Do you receive an electronic file that includes document images? Answer: No. Do you require the paper items be returned? Answer: Yes. Explain the Special Handling for LBX items? What does Lockbox Items (Special Handling) mean? What type of items fall into this category? Answer: If the customer doesn t send in their payment coupon, but places their account number on their check, Lockbox can process this payment. It has to be manually keyed in, so it is considered special 2014 Banking RFP City of Turlock Bid No Page 6 of 15

7 handling. Also, If the amount on the payment coupon is different than the amount being paid via check, the check amount will have to be manually keyed in, which creates a special handling situation. Is your current processor the bank or a third party vendor? Answer: The Bank. The file you send your bank, is it what s considered a go file, where the bank will only deposit items that show up on the file as a match? Answer: No. Do you currently use a scan able coupon with OCR or Bar Code? Question #21 Are the remittance coupons OCR scan able (retail lockbox)? Answer: Yes. Can the City provide sample remittance documents (coupons)? May we please view a copy of the coupon you use? Can the City provide a sample coupon? Can you provide a sample of a remittance invoice that includes the Bar Code ID? What type of bar codes does the City use? Please provide samples of the remittance document. Answer: See ( Exhibit B ) attached sample coupon. Is there any other correspondent information that is sent aside from the coupon? Answer: Anything that is sent to the Lockbox with the customer s payment, such as a note, is forwarded to the City with the payment coupons. Any unprocessed items such as payments for services other than utilities or mismatched items are also forwarded to the City. Will you require dual side imaging of the items? Answer: No. Do you require any key data for your data transmission reporting? If so, what is the typical volume associated with this? Answer: The City requires the account holder name, account number, amount paid, and date paid in two reports. One is an HTML file and one is an MLB file (zip file that opens as a data.txt file) that contains payments made and is imported into New World Systems (our accounting software). The volume varies, but the average number of lockbox payments received on a monthly basis is 6,500. From the check or coupon what information is required for reconciliation purposes? Answer: The utility account number and amount paid. You ve requested a lockbox check detail file. Do you want this to be sent to you via transmission? Answer: Yes. Do you have any utility payments that are mailed to your office? If so are you forwarding those to the lockbox? Answer: We do not forward utility payments mailed to our office. They are processed in-house Banking RFP City of Turlock Bid No Page 7 of 15

8 For each document within each lockbox, please provide details on the coupon/document format, layout, and specifications. Answer: For both the HTML file and the MLB file (zip file that opens as a data.txt file), we require the account number, customer name, amount paid, and date paid. The MLB file is the file that is imported into our software system to post the lockbox utility payments. For the lockboxes, is a return window envelope utilized for the submission of transactions? Please provide a sample of the return envelope. Answer: A return envelope is utilized for the submission of transactions, but it is not a window envelope. See ( Exhibit C ) attached sample envelope. Does the City accept credit card payments for the lockbox? Answer: No. Are any stop files utilized within the lockbox? Does the City utilize a Stop List? Answer: No. For exception/special handling, does the City currently use online decisioning functionality to review exception work for the lockboxes or are all identified exceptions/special handling items sent back to the client unprocessed? How are check only payments handled if there is no account number written on the check? How are mismatches (unidentifiable payments) currently handled? Are they returned to the City? Bid Sheet What makes the lockbox items qualify for Special Handling? What processing instructions are provided to the bank for these items? Answer: All identified exceptions/special handling items are sent back to the City, including check only payments that do not have an account number written on them, a remittance coupon with no check, any mismatched/unidentifiable payments such as miscellaneous invoice payments, and any other items that are not easily matched to a customer s utility account. Does the City provide a Billing File to match to? How frequently does the City provide the bank with an updated list? Answer: We send a look up file monthly after bills have been posted. Does the city utilize a web portal for image archiving? Answer: No. Does the City receive a daily data file of work processed? Answer: Yes. What Fields are included in this file? Answer: Account number, customer name, amount paid, and date paid. Question 21 a) Does the City require images of lockbox payments? If no, is any physical documentation returned to the City? Question #21 Does the City Image all activity (envelope, check copy, remittance advice, correspondence) at the Lockbox? Answer: No - all payment coupons, any special handling, and correspondence are returned to the City on a daily basis Banking RFP City of Turlock Bid No Page 8 of 15

9 How are lockbox files currently transferred between the City and the incumbent bank (i.e. customer list shared with bank and daily payment details delivered to the City)? Are they sent via secure transmission portal (secure FTP), or some other method? Please describe. Answer: The City sends a look up file as a zip file in a data.txt format via an attachment to the bank. The bank sends an with a link to a secure website login. After logging in, the Finance Department is able to download the lockbox files securely. These files consist of two reports, one is an HTML and one is an MLB file (zip file that opens as a data.txt file) that is imported into New World Systems (our accounting software). Are the volumes listed under Lockbox Items for 6,500 included in the 8,700 checks deposited line item? - If yes, how are the remaining 2,200 items deposited? Answer: Yes. The remaining 2,200 items are deposited via Armored Service pick up and then taken to Wells Fargo Cash Vault, who is currently contracted with our bank to process the deposits. 10 How many employees do you have? Answer: There are approximately 575 employees: 325 Full-Time and 250 Part-Time. Does the City use ACH to debit funds from citizen s accounts for water, sewer, or garbage fees? Answer: No. What is your exposure limit for ACH? Answer: The credit exposure limit is $4.62m The monthly ACH limit is $1.54m The monthly AP ACH limit is $1.54m The daily limit on Payroll is $990k The credit exposure limit on the Payroll account is a maximum 2 day limit of $1.98m Do you utilize ACH to pay vendors? Answer: We utilize ACH to direct deposit payroll and to pay some payroll related vendors. Are you utilizing call back or dual control for ACH origination? Answer: No. Regarding Scope of Services, Item 5: Of the 2,000 disbursement checks per month, the RFP states that approximately 900 are direct deposit payroll checks. Direct deposit transactions are typically ACH-originated transactions. Can you please clarify? Question #5 approximately 900 are direct deposit payroll checks Is the City referring to paper payroll checks or ACH electronic direct deposit payments? Please clarify the volume for checks disbursed; 2,000 in scope of services vs. 800 on bid sheet. Answer: The direct deposit payroll checks are ACH-originated transactions. Therefore, of the 2,000 disbursement checks, only 1,100 are actually paper checks, as 900 are ACH electronic direct deposit payroll payments. Of the 1,100 paper checks, an average of 800 are paid by the bank. There are some checks that remain outstanding or are voided. These are just estimates based on prior year averages. ACH Can the City provide some detail around the ACH origination? Frequency and largest amount from last year by each type: Direct Deposit Answer: For payroll semi-monthly, approximately $1.25 million per month. Payroll Taxes Answer: Semi-monthly Federal and State payroll taxes, approximately $350,000 per month. Vendor Payments Answer: Life and LTD Insurance, Dental Claims, Union and Association Dues, Child Support Payments, Wage Garnishments, CalPERS payments, Deferred Comp payments, and RHS payments.
